Default The Blue 72

This is a story about a Blue 72. Back in 1972 it was bought from a local Chevy dealer, 1972 with a 350 with automatic tranny. No air, roll down windows and about the only things that were added were a trailer hitch, air shocks, and a under dash 8 track player. Original price was right around 3200.00. It was driven in 72 and 73 and in the fall of 73 the owner bought a 74 GMC Suburban and put the El Camino up in a loft of a barn. He had a friend that had a Buick dealership so he brought it out 2 different times for a week or so in the late 70's and early 80's. All original with 32,xxx miles on it. This spring it is going to get uncovered and come back out and I plan on documenting the whole thing on this site. The El Camino was bought by my dad brand new and was left to me when he passed away 7 and a half years ago
I haven't even seen it since it was out in 81 or 82 but think it's time.
